Try cleaning the contacts on the lens and camera. Other than that, it's back to factory I'm afraid.
Don't forget to clean the contacts inside the mount on the camera body as well. Those are actually the power contacts for the focusing motor. They used to be for the power zoom system - still are, I guess.
